To understand the job description effectively, one must first appreciate the city itself. Japans Osaka is not merely a satellite to Tokyo; it is a powerhouse with its own distinct economic and cultural heartbeat. Known as "Kuidaore", meaning "'til you drop (from eating)," Osaka's consumer behavior is heavily influenced by its reputation for food culture, entertainment, and value-for-money propositions.
Unlike Tokyo, which is often perceived as formal, distant, and status-driven Japans Osaka consumers are known for being more direct. They appreciate authenticity over polish. For a Marketing Manager, this means that advertising campaigns that rely solely on high-end prestige may fall flat in Osaka unless they are paired with tangible value or humor. The city's historical role as the "kitchen of Japan" dictates that local consumers are discerning critics of quality, particularly in retail, hospitality, and lifestyle brands.
